İçeriğe Atla
POPÜLER ARAMALAR: reklam, pazarlama, ,
kod, wordpress, eklenti, web, teknoloji,
programlama, tasarım, ajax, linux, Pardus, blog
Feedburner RSS
Şemsiye


29 Ağustos 2008

Wordpress Fonksiyonu - bloginfo

Etiketler: , , , , ,
Kategori Genel, Tema, Web, Wordpress | Toplam 891 kez okunmuş | 11 Yorum

Wordpress, her içerik yönetim sisteminde olduğu gibi kendi fonksiyonlarını bünyesinde barındırır ve dilediğiniz zaman kullanmanıza olanak sağlar. İşte bu fonksiyonlardan en faydalısını anlatacağım bu yazımda, bloginfo() fonksiyonu.

bloginfo Fonksiyonunu Tanıyalım

Bu fonksiyon Wordpress günlüğünüzün bilgilerini (ör. günlüğün ismi, dil kodlaması, adresi) dilediğiniz gibi kullanmanız ve görüntülemeniz için oluşturulmuştur. Açık bir örnek isterseniz Wordpress temalarının header.php dosyasında mutlaka şöyle bir kod görmüşsünüzdür.

<?php bloginfo('name'); ?>

Bu kod günlüğünüzün yönetim panelinde ayarlar sekmesinde belirlemiş olduğunuz "Blog Başlığı" bilgisini temanızda görüntüler.

Bir not olarak da şunu belirteyim. bloginfo() fonksiyonun görüntülediği bilgilerin çoğu sizin yönetim panelinde belirlediğiniz bilgilerdir.

Kullanımı

bloginfo() fonksiyonunun kullanımı oldukça kolaydır. Şu şekilde bir kullanımla istediğiniz bilgiyi direk ekrana yazdırabilirsiniz.

<?php bloginfo('bilgi'); ?>

Eğer ekrana yazdırmak istemiyor, sadece değişken olarak almak istiyorsanız şöyle yazmalısınız.

<?php get_bloginfo('bilgi'); ?>

Yukarda bilgi olarak yazdığım yerde şu değerleri kullanabilirsiniz.

  • 'name' - Sitenin başlığı; Yönetim Paneli -> Ayarlar sekmesinde belirlenir.
  • 'description' - Sitenin tanımı (slogan); Yönetim Paneli -> Ayarlar sekmesinde belirlenir.
  • 'url' - Sitenin adresi
  • 'rdf_url' - RDF/RSS 1.0 besleme adresi.
  • 'rss_url' - RSS 0.92 besleme adresi.
  • 'rss2_url' - RSS 2.0 besleme adresi.
  • 'atom_url' - Atom besleme adresi.
  • 'comments_rss2_url' - Yorumların RSS 2.0 besleme adresi.
  • 'pingback_url' - Pingback (Geri bildirim) adresi (XML-RPC file).
  • 'admin_email' - Yöneticini e-posta adresi; Yönetim Paneli -> Ayarlar sekmesinde belirlenir.
  • 'charset' - Sitenin dil kodlaması; ; Yönetim Paneli -> Ayarlar -> Okunma sekmesinde belirlenir.
  • 'version' - Sitenin kullandığı WordPress sürümü.
  • 'text_direction' - Yazıları 'rtl' ile soldan sağa ve 'ltr' ile sağdan sola görüntüler.
  • 'comments_atom_url' - Yorumlar için Atom 1.0 beslemesi.
  • 'html_type' - Sitenin içerik türü - "Content-type"
  • 'language' - Sitenin dil kodu.
  • 'wpurl' - Wordpress'in kurulduğu adres.
  • 'template_url' - Kullanılan temanın adresi.
  • 'template_directory' - Kullanılan tema klasörünün adresi.
  • 'stylesheet_url' - Kullanılan temanın CSS dosyasının tam adresi.
Notlar

Bu kodlar arasında en sevdiğim ve en çok kullandığım temanın adresini veren template_url'dir. Bu kod sayesinde sitemde temamın resimler klasöründeki bir resmi görüntülemek istediğimde, temaya şöyle bir kod yazmam yeterli oluyor.

<img src="<?php bloginfo('template_url'); ?>/resimler/erhan.jpg" />

Güzel günlerde kullanmanız dileğiyle ;)






Yorumlar

“Wordpress Fonksiyonu - bloginfo” için 11 Yorum

Sayfalar: [2] 1 » Hepsini Göster

Sayfalar: [2] 1 » Hepsini Göster


Yorum Yapın

yakuter.com © 2006-2008 Erhan Yakut. Site tasarım fallendesign.
Site içerisindeki içerikler izinsiz kopyalanamaz, alıntı yapılamaz.

WordPress Generator Valid XHTML 1.0 Transitional Valid CSS! Clicky Web Analytics

tracker